Title: The production and consumption of vegetables and fruit in Gozo

Abstract: Vegetables and fruits are very valuable for their Vitamin and Mineral contents. Vitamin C is available in these foods only. Yet the staple Gozitan diet tends to lack vegetables and fruits. This dissertation attempts to delineate the reasons for this. The importance of vegetables and fruits in the Gozitan diet, their cultivation, production and the factors which influence it, their availability to the Gozitan housewives, and the various vegetables and fruits, consumed in cookery, are investigated, evaluated and discussed. Ways on how to substitute scarce vegetables and fruits, with those in season, and remedies to have them available all the year round, are suggested. Opinions of housewives on the availability of vegetables and fruits, their methods of cooking, and consuming their excess are given. Finally, ways on how the Home Economics teacher can introduce vegetables and fruits in topics, for more effective teaching, are suggested.
